Job description

Job Description
We are Lockheed Martin
Specialized System Engineer that acts as a system expert. Performs computer administrations functions to include software installations and upgrades, user account and hardware maintenance. Performs real-time troubleshooting of complex hardware/software anomalies with analysis and evaluation of asset under test. Executes readiness tests to verify system under test functionality.
Performs pre and post system checkouts and ensures asset readiness for test. Ensures all paperwork and configuration management tracking is correct prior to test. Will write and issue test documentation to perform maintenance tasks and maintains configuration control.
**Must be a US Citizen. This position is located at a facility that requires special access.**
A level 3 employee Typically has 5 - 10 years of professional experience

Basic Qualifications
A Bachelor's degree in Data Science, Computer Science, Business Information Systems, or equivalent experience/combined education
System Administration knowledge and experience on Windows platforms
Desired skills
Have, or be able to obtain, and retain DoD IAT Level II certification (Security +)
Knowledge of avionics systems and or flight test concepts
Windows and or Linux operating systems certification is desired
System Administration experience with network storage (SAN / NAS servers)
Complex troubleshooting/problem solving skills
Familiarization with RF technology.
Experience working with fiber optics
Knowledge of avionics systems and or flight test concepts
Familiarization with Cisco and or Juniper network equipment
Must be willing to work different shifts and weekend
Ability to acquire a Top Secret security clearance
